Inside Talk: Telangana Govt Not Happy With Tollywood?

The makers of “Guntur Kaaram” are dead shocked as they are not getting permission to conduct a pre-release event of the movie at a public ground where thousands of fans could come. Even after applying for permission at other grounds than Yousufguda Police Grounds, Khaitlapur Grounds and others, they didn’t get a positive response. In this connection, it is being heard in Film Nagar that the newly formed Telangana Government is unhappy with Tollywood at the moment, and hence the permission is not coming.

While many senior stars rushed to Yashoda Hospital to catch up with recovering former CM KCR, they haven’t rushed to meet the incumbent Chief Minister Revanth Reddy in the same way.

Also, they haven’t invited the Cinematography Minister for any special felicitation from the film industry’s side which is said to have hurt the Congress rulers. All these acts along with the Film Industry’s big producers and stars not meeting Revanth Reddy, are said to have been the major reason that worried the bosses, and hence the permissions are not coming.

On the other hand, some film biggies are said to be getting ready to meet Telangana CM as a unit such that the communication gap will be cleared first. Even the public think that Tollywood rushed to the previous government big time and maintained lots of cordial relations with them, but isn’t doing the same with the newly formed government in Telangana.
